Welcome from Canada !! Just wanted to say that I too have had this problem & have just purchased something called a Slidelock (after being recommended here). It is NOT a ruler as it does not have measurements on it. It is a ruler "wannabe". It's a straight piece of acrylic with an attached handle with big grips on the bottom. With your ruler or the grid on your mat, you line up your fabric with those straight lines, put your Slidelock even with the lines, push down on it until it grips your fabric & cut away. Your fabric cannot move & apparently you can cut multiple folds of fabric with no movement & hence, straighter cuts.
